What did Edwin Hubble’s 1929 observation of galactic redshift primarily prove about the universe?
💡 Explanation:Hubble discovered that distant galaxies are moving away from Earth at speeds proportional to their distance, providing the first evidence that the universe is expanding.

What core principle of the Steady State theory was directly contradicted by the discovery of the Cosmic Microwave Background?
💡 Explanation:The discovery of the Cosmic Microwave Background (CMB) provided evidence of a hot, dense early universe, disproving the Steady State theory's requirement that the universe maintains a constant density via the continuous creation of matter.

Which scientist discovered the neutron within the atomic nucleus in 1932?
💡 Explanation:James Chadwick discovered the neutron in 1932, a neutral particle in the nucleus, which was pivotal for the advancement of nuclear physics and the atomic model.

What is the primary role of the Cas9 protein during the application of CRISPR technology in genomic engineering?
💡 Explanation:In the CRISPR-Cas9 system, Cas9 functions as a nuclease (molecular scissors) that cuts both strands of the DNA at a location specified by the guide RNA. The subsequent repair of this break by the cell's own mechanisms allows for precise gene editing.

Penicillin, discovered by Alexander Fleming, is primarily used in clinical practice to treat infections caused by which microorganism?
💡 Explanation:Alexander Fleming discovered Penicillin in 1928. As the first true antibiotic, it is specifically used to treat bacterial infections by inhibiting cell wall synthesis.

Which 5′ to 3′ DNA primer is complementary to the template strand 3′-G C A T T A G C-5′?
💡 Explanation:The structure of DNA (double helix) dictates that strands must be complementary (A pairs with T, G pairs with C) and anti-parallel. The template 3'-G C A T T A G C-5' requires a primer running 5' to 3' with the reverse complement sequence: 5'-C G T A A T C G-3'. The discovery of penicillin is considered the start of the age of which major medical breakthrough?
💡 Explanation:Penicillin was the first widely effective antimicrobial agent, and its introduction, beginning in the 1940s, is universally recognized as ushering in the 'age of antibiotics,' which fundamentally changed the treatment of bacterial infectious diseases.

Which scientific discovery fundamentally introduced probabilistic laws over strict determinism at the atomic level?
💡 Explanation:Quantum Theory, through key concepts like the Heisenberg Uncertainty Principle and the probabilistic nature of the wave function (Born Rule), established that the precise, simultaneous determination of conjugate variables (like position and momentum) is fundamentally impossible. This inherent, non-reducible uncertainty invalidates the strict determinism that characterized classical Newtonian mechanics when applied to the atomic scale.

What fundamental biological process was immediately explained by the double-helix model of DNA?
💡 Explanation:The complementary nature of the two strands in the double-helix model (A pairing with T, and C pairing with G) instantly suggested a mechanism—known as semi-conservative replication—by which each strand could serve as a template for accurately copying the genetic material.

Which phenomenon is primarily predicted by Einstein’s theory of General Relativity regarding light and mass?
💡 Explanation:General Relativity describes gravity as the curvature of spacetime. This theory predicts that light, traveling along the curved spacetime, will bend when passing near a massive object, a phenomenon known as gravitational lensing.
